    Arnold Schoenberg was born on September 13, 1874 and believed he would probably die on the 13th as well. Which month and year? Probably, he decided, on a Friday the 13th, and most likely in 1951 when he was 76 (7 + 6 = 13). That year, July 13 fell on a Friday and Schoenberg stayed in bed all day, awaiting death. Late that night, his wife went to his room to check on him and scold him for wasting the day so foolishly. When she opened the door, Schoenberg looked up at her, uttered the single word "harmony", and dropped dead. Time of death: 11:47 PM, 13 minutes before midnight.
